文章标题:【网络知识普及】HTTPS原理与操作指南:一步步教你如何配置安全连接
一、引言
随着互联网技术的飞速发展,网络安全问题日益突出。
为了保障数据传输的安全性和隐私性,HTTPS协议逐渐普及并成为许多网站和应用的标准配置。
本文将介绍HTTPS的基本原理和操作步骤,帮助大家了解如何配置安全连接。
二、HTTPS原理
HTTPS是一种通过计算机网络进行安全通信的协议,它在HTTP协议的基础上,通过SSL/TLS加密技术,对传输的数据进行加密处理,确保数据在传输过程中的安全性和完整性。HTTPS的主要特点包括:
1. 加密传输:HTTPS采用对称加密和非对称加密相结合的方式,对传输的数据进行加密,确保数据在传输过程中不会被窃取或篡改。
2. 身份验证:HTTPS可以实现服务器和客户端之间的身份验证,确保双方之间的通信是可信的。
3. 防止数据篡改:HTTPS采用数据完整性校验技术,确保数据在传输过程中没有被篡改。
三、HTTPS配置步骤
下面以常见的服务器配置为例,介绍如何配置HTTPS安全连接。
步骤一:获取SSL证书
配置HTTPS首先需要获取SSL证书。
SSL证书由可信的第三方证书颁发机构(CA)签发,用于证明网站的身份。
可以选择购买商业证书或申请免费证书(如Lets Encrypt)。
步骤二:安装SSL证书
将获得的SSL证书安装到服务器上。
安装过程因服务器类型和操作系统的不同而有所差异,需根据具体文档进行操作。
步骤三:配置服务器支持HTTPS
在服务器上配置支持HTTPS。
这通常涉及到修改服务器的配置文件,将HTTP请求重定向到HTTPS。
具体配置方法因服务器软件(如Apache、Nginx等)的不同而有所差异。
步骤四:测试配置结果
完成配置后,使用浏览器访问网站,检查是否成功建立HTTPS连接。
通常,浏览器会显示安全连接标识(如绿色锁形图标),表示连接已加密。
四、常见问题与解决方案
在配置HTTPS过程中,可能会遇到一些常见问题,下面列举几个常见问题及其解决方案:
1. 问题:浏览器提示证书不受信任。
解决方案:确认SSL证书是否由可信的证书颁发机构签发,如果是自签名证书,需要将其添加到浏览器的信任列表中。
2. 问题:配置完成后,网站仍可通过HTTP访问。
解决方案:检查服务器的配置文件,确保HTTP请求已被正确重定向到HTTPS。
3. 问题:配置过程中遇到技术难题。
解决方案:查阅相关文档或在线资源,寻求专业人士的帮助。
五、总结
本文介绍了HTTPS的基本原理和配置步骤,帮助大家了解如何为网站或应用配置安全连接。
在实际操作过程中,可能会遇到各种问题和挑战,需要耐心和细心地解决。
希望通过本文的介绍,大家能够更好地理解HTTPS的原理和操作方法,提高网络安全防护能力。
六、延伸阅读
1. SSL/TLS加密技术详解:深入了解HTTPS加密原理。
2. 服务器配置指南:针对不同服务器软件(如Apache、Nginx等)的详细配置方法。
3. HTTPS优化与性能考量:了解如何优化HTTPS性能,提高网站访问速度。
七、版权声明
本文内容仅供参考,不涉及任何商业利益。
如有侵权,请及时联系作者删除。